The Network Community & Learning Manager is a builder and connector, responsible for cultivating a thriving learning community across the 826 Network, designing and facilitating professional learning experiences that strengthen chapter staff, and serving as a trusted, responsive presence for the people doing the work in the field.

This role owns the systems, resources, and relationships that help the 826 Network function and grow: from leading cohorts and network-wide virtual trainings, to stewarding 826’s codified best practices and pedagogical tenets as a living, accessible resource, to expanding the infrastructure that supports chapter work day to day. The Network Support Manager is both a facilitator and a builder — equally comfortable designing an engaging virtual learning experience and developing the frameworks and tools that make that learning stick.

This is a full-time position reporting to the Director of Field Operations. The role occasionally requires evening/weekend work and travel to support network and virtual events.
